MICE, MICE, AND MORE MICE

From: FATRENTER
Date posted: 5/22/2008
Years at this apartment: 2008 - 2008
User Response is available. 3 responses
 
I moved to Towson Crossing in March (2 months ago)....there are mice everywhere. I dont mind killing a mouse here or there, but these apartments are infested. It's sad because the apartments are decent. When I contacted the management....Carol (manager) was really nasty. Her attitude was "I know we have mice, and we're working on it".....This is unacceptable, being as though I'm paing $820 for a 1 bedroom and den. I feel like I got tricked into these apartments. My neighbor told me the residents had got together and protested in front of the leasing complex last November.

There are way better apartments in the area versus moving here....I JUST WISH SOMEONE WOULD HAVE TOLD ME =(
